For All the Dogs

This could be the first time that an NBA player gets an ?A&R? status in a rap record. In Drake?s new album, ?For All the Dogs,? Kevin Durant is credited with the title of ?Artist and Repertoire.? KD and Drake have been friends since his OKC days. According to him, Drake is the greatest rapper, and shows his appreciation by bringing in his NBA friends like LeBron, Booker, and Tatum to his concerts. Except for the 2019 NBA finals, this duo has had only great times together.

In one of Drake’s latest songs, ?8 am in Charlotte,? there are lyrics that the fans believe are directed at Ye. And now Jalen Williams, the rising star of OKC, gets a tattoo of the graduation bear to show his support to Kanye. The graduation bear appeared in West’s first two albums. In an Instagram post, a fan has commented that it was ?one of the greatest albums of all time.?
